#e2888c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e2888c is composed of 88.6% red, 53.3% green and 54.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 39.8% magenta, 38.1% yellow and 11.4% black. It has a hue angle of 357.3 degrees, a saturation of 60.8% and a lightness of 71%. #e2888c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#c51119. Closest websafe color is: #cc9999.

#e2888c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e2888c has RGB values of R:226, G:136, B:140 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.4, Y:0.38,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14846092.

Shades and Tints of #e2888c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070202 is the darkest color, while #fdf6f7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#e2888c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#bab0b0 is the less saturated color, while #fe6c72 is the most saturated one.
